Get started30 Watersheddings Street is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Oldham (OL4 2PA). It has a recorded floor area of 66 m² (around 710 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(March 2009) shows an E (score 46),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 66). The latest certificate is from March 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It hasn't traded since February 2007, a hold of 19 years that's notably long for the area.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Sale prices here have outpaced Oldham HPI: 16.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£134,000 sits 63.4% above the 2007 sale of £82,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£115/sq ft) was about 28.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 82% of similar EPCs).
